Abstract

The invention discloses a device for adjusting music according to a motion requirement, wherein the device comprises an earphone and a music player. The earphone is connected with the music player. The earphone is used for acquiring heartbeat information of a user in a motion process and transmitting the heartbeat information to the music player. The music player adjusts the played music according to the heartbeat information and a preset algorithm. The earphone comprises a control chip, a heart rate acquisition module and a loudspeaker. The heart rate acquisition module comprises an LED light-emitting module and a detecting module. The LED light-emitting module emits light with certain strength to ears of the user. The detecting module is used for detecting the strength of the emitted light. The control chip calculates the strength of reflected light and performs calculation for obtaining the heart rate value of the user. The music player comprises a storage module and a matching module. The matching module performs matching for obtaining a corresponding song list according to the heart rate value of the user, calling the song from the storage module, and playing the song for the user through the loudspeaker. The device can satisfy the motion requirement of a person through adjusting music playing.

Gathering real-time heart rate data by heart rate acquisition module 3 on earphone 1, acquisition module uses photoplethysmographic Tracing (PPG) gathers heart rate, i.e. launches green glow or infrared light to auricle, and the Strength Changes collecting the light of reflection calculates Heart rate.
The skin of human body, skeleton, meat, fat etc. is fixed value to the reflection of light, and blood capillary and arterial-venous due to Along with pulse volume does not stops to become to diminish greatly, so the reflection to light is undulating value.The frequency of this fluctuation is exactly pulse, the most also With heart rate is consistent.The curve that the intensity of reflection light is formed is waveform, and it is one that the time between adjacent peaks is set to T, T The time of secondary heart beating, T is more than 0.Thus can calculate heart rate value per minute.
Music player 2 also includes heart rate zone computing module, and heart rate zone computing module obtains the maximum heart rate of user, The heart rate of this user is divided into five heart rate intervals, it is judged which heart rate interval the heart rate value of user is in, sends to coupling Module 6.
In order to make daily forging practice, there is good effect, need Rate control within the scope of certain.First should Knowing maximum heart rate FCmax, it is in units of minute heart beating (bpm), and maximum heart rate computing formula is:
FCmax=220-actual age
